It’s very nice, may need to acquire on vinylI like the new Margo Price album... much more of a Rock album than a Country one - Sturgil Simpson produced it, so I can see that. Twinkle Twinkle is bad ### and bluesy while Heartless Mind is pretty much a new wave song. Fun album to listen to.
